This location of CiCi’s Pizza is always nice to visit. The staff is very friendly and the manager is always eager to help. They keep the place clean and the sweet tea is always just right. If you’ve never been to a CiCi’s, it’s setup like a salad, pasta, pizza and dessert bar. You pay first, then go get your food. The salads are okay, and the same goes for the pasta. The desserts are pretty good, but the pizzas are where they succeed. They have the usual pizzas like pepperoni and sausage, but they also have buffalo chicken and cheeseburger pizzas among their other creations. Since you can go back as much as you want, there is always something to try. Tip: If you don’t see your favorite pizza at the bar, ask one of the staff members behind the pizza bar, and they will make you that pizza. I think that’s great since you never have to go without your favorite slice for too long. The selection and service definitely earned this place an extra star. This is also a great place for kids, or groups since the price is very affordable. It’s about 5 bucks if you don’t get a drink and a little over 6 if you do. What else can you ask for?
